The size of Telarah is approximately 2.1 square kilometres. There are 3 parks, covering nearly 2.9% of the total area. The population of Telarah in 2016 was 2329 people. By 2021 the population was 2318 showing a population decline of 0.5%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Telarah is 20-29 years. Households in Telarah are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Telarah work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 66.30% of the homes in Telarah were owner-occupied compared with 63.20% in 2016.
